Job Summary​

The Accounts Senior will be responsible for preparing client accounts across a wide range of sectors for manager or partner review.​​

Core Responsibilities​

CLIENTS​

  • Producing accounts for clients (Limited companies, sold traders, partnerships, LLLPs, Charities and groups)​
  • Be the key “face of Haslers” for the client and ensure first class client service provided at all times​
  • Ensuring that jobs are completed on time and within budget.​
  • Supervising the team to ensure they produce high quality work, are motivated to achieve high standards and that end of job appraisals are carried out for the team.​
  • Liaising with outsourcing company where jobs have been outsourced.​
  • Presenting the Accounts/Audit Manager with a complete set of accounts with minimal queries​
  • Accounts package drafted (disclosures/letters/minutes/certificates etc)​
  • Detailed costing of time budget​
  • To clear review points and put through adjustments to the accounts.​
  • To keep time records up to date on a day-to-day basis and complete timesheets on CCH​
  • To liaise with Tax Department and deal with any queries raised.​
  • Keep technically up to date​
  • To be aware of developments concerning client affairs and to identify opportunities to provide additional services to clients.​
  • Cross sell other Haslers’ services to clients to contribute to incremental fee income for the Firm.    ​
  • Any other task as reasonably required to ensure the smooth running of the job and the department​​
